COVID-19 Related Payment Moratoria on Bank Loans in Southeast Europe

The COVID-19 pandemic has multiple effects on the world’s economy. Many businesses struggle to survive and are or may become unable to service their bank debt in the same way as they did before the outbreak of the pandemic. Governments and central banks around the world are imposing various emergency measures and taking actions to support the economy, the business and households in this emergency situation.

One of the measures some governments adopt is a payment moratorium on bank loans. Other governments have refrained from imposing mandatory payment moratoria, but banks and/or bank associations in such jurisdictions have decided commercially to allow their eligible borrowers affected by the pandemic to suspend payments until the emergency situation exists.
